#a588dd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#a588dd is composed of 64.7% red, 53.3% green and 86.7%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 25.3% cyan, 38.5% magenta, 0% yellow and 13.3% black. It has a hue angle of 260.5 degrees, a saturation of 55.6% and a lightness of 70%. #a588dd color hex could be obtained by blending #ffffff with #4b11bb. Closest websafe color is: #9999cc.

Shades and Tints of #a588dd
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#020103 is the darkest color, while #f6f3fc is the lightest one.
